Course Details
This qualification is designed to meet the needs of senior managers within building and construction firms.Occupational titles may include:Project managerConstruction managerEstimating managerSales manager.The construction industry strongly affirms that training and assessment leading to recognition of skills must be undertaken in a real or very closely simulated workplace environment and this qualification requires all units of competency to be delivered in this context.Completion of the general construction induction training program specified by the model Code of Practice for Construction Work is required for any person who is to carry out construction work. Achievement of unit CPCCWHS1001 Prepare to work safely in the construction industry meets this requirement.Additional units of competency may be required to meet builder or project manager registration requirements in various States and Territories.
